Integers that satisfy the inequality -9 < x -3 < 1?

Respuesta :

jimrgrant1 jimrgrant1
  • 06-11-2020

Answer:

see explanation

Step-by-step explanation:

Given

- 9 < x - 3 < 1 ( add 3 to each interval )

- 6 < x < 4

Thus integer values which satisfy the inequality are

x = - 5, - 4, - 3, - 2, - 1, 0, 1, 2, 3
